Current ionic devices only support 52 internal physical address
lines. This is sufficient for x86_64 systems which have similar
limitations but does not apply to all other architectures,
notably IBM POWER (ppc64). To ensure that MSI/MSI-X vectors are
not set outside the physical address limits of the NIC, set the
no_64bit_msi value of the pci_dev structure during device probe.

If there is a lot of transmit traffic the driver can get into a
situation that the device is starved due to the doorbell never
being rung. This can happen if xmit_more is set constantly
and __netdev_tx_sent_queue() keeps returning false. Fix this
by checking if the queue needs to be stopped right before
calling __netdev_tx_sent_queue(). Use MAX_SKB_FRAGS + 1 as the
stop condition because that's the maximum number of frags
supported for non-TSO transmit.

Currently the driver attempts to wake the Tx queue
for every descriptor processed. However, this is
overkill and can cause thrashing since Tx xmit can be
running concurrently on a different CPU than Tx clean.
Fix this by refactoring Tx cq servicing into its own
function so the Tx wake code can run after processing
all Tx descriptors.
The driver isn't using the expected memory barriers
to make sure the stop/start bits are coherent. Fix
this by making sure to use the correct memory barriers.
Also, the driver is using the wake API during Tx
xmit even though it's already scheduled. Fix this by
using the start API during Tx xmit.

AER recovery handler can trigger a PCI Reset after tearing
down the device setup in the error detection handler. The PCI
Reset handler will also attempt to tear down the device setup,
and this second tear down needs to know that it doesn't need
to call pci_release_regions() a second time. We can clear
num_bars on tear down and use that to decide later if we need
to clear the resources. This prevents a harmless but disturbing
warning message
resource: Trying to free nonexistent resource <0xXXXXXXXXXX-0xXXXXXXXXXX>

When processing a TSO we may have frags spread across several
descriptors, and the total count of frags in one skb may exceed
our per descriptor IONIC_MAX_FRAGS: this is fine as long as
each descriptor has fewer frags than the limit. Since the skb
could have as many as MAX_SKB_FRAGS, and the first descriptor
is where we track and map the frag buffers, we need to be sure
we can map buffers for all of the frags plus the TSO header in
the first descriptor's buffer array.

There are some cases where an skb carries more frags than the
number of SGs that ionic can support per descriptor - this
forces the driver to linearize the skb. However, if this
is a TSO packet that is going to become multiple descriptors
(one per MTU-sized packet) and spread the frags across them,
this time-consuming linearization is likely not necessary.
We scan the frag list and count up the number of SGs that
would be created for each descriptor that would be generated,
and only linearize if we hit the SG limit on a descriptor.
In most cases, we won't even get to the frag list scan, so
this doesn't affect typical traffic.

The ionic device supports a maximum buffer length of 16 bits (see
ionic_rxq_desc or ionic_rxq_sg_elem). When adding new buffers to
the receive rings, the function ionic_rx_fill() uses 16bit math when
calculating the number of pages to allocate for an RX descriptor,
given the interface's MTU setting. If the system PAGE_SIZE >= 64KB,
and the buf_info->page_offset is 0, the remain_len value will never
decrement from the original MTU value and the frag_len value will
always be 0, causing additional pages to be allocated as scatter-
gather elements unnecessarily.
A similar math issue exists in ionic_rx_frags(), but no failures
have been observed here since a 64KB page should not normally
require any scatter-gather elements at any legal Ethernet MTU size.
